Foundation Underpinning in Columbus, OH
Foundation underpinning services involve strengthening and stabilizing a building’s foundation to address issues such as settling, cracking, or uneven floors. This process typically includes installing additional support elements beneath the existing foundation, such as piers or piles, to restore stability and prevent further damage. Projects may range from residential homes experiencing foundation shifts to historic properties requiring careful reinforcement, ensuring the structure remains secure and level over time.
Homeowners considering foundation underpinning usually want to understand the specific signs indicating foundation problems, the scope of work involved, and how the process can protect the property's value and safety. It’s important to evaluate factors like soil conditions, the age of the building, and existing structural concerns before requesting services. Proper assessment and planning can help determine the most appropriate approach to restore stability and support the long-term integrity of the property.

Common Foundation Underpinning Jobs
Foundation Underpinning - stabilizes and strengthens existing foundation to prevent further settling or damage.
Pier and Beam Repair - raises and supports sagging or uneven floors caused by foundation issues.
Concrete Lifting - raises sunken concrete slabs to restore level surfaces around the property.
Foundation Wall Reinforcement - adds support to bowing or cracked basement walls to prevent collapse.
Settlement Repair - addresses uneven ground or shifting soil that causes foundation movement.
Crawl Space Support - improves stability and prevents moisture problems in crawl space foundations.
Foundation Underpinning Questions
What is foundation underpinning? Foundation underpinning involves strengthening or stabilizing a building’s foundation to prevent settling or shifting issues.
When is underpinning needed? Underpinning is typically required when there are signs of foundation movement, such as cracks in walls or uneven floors.
What types of projects require underpinning? Projects include addressing settlement problems, expanding existing foundations, or repairing damaged footings.
How does underpinning improve property stability? It enhances stability by reinforcing the foundation, helping to prevent further shifting or structural problems.
